This title was very first revealed being a demo by way of a Match Jam (a location exactly where indie devs make and show off games) then obtained expanded to a full puzzle title. In it, you Perform in the environment where The principles are literal Bodily objects you communicate https://8jvp.com/the-best-online-puzzle-games-to-challenge-your-mind/